Majestic toasts partnership with Club Soda to serve surging demand for low and no-alcohol options

Majestic, the UK’s largest specialist wine retailer, has joined forces with Club Soda, the global experts in low-alcohol and alcohol-free drinks, to drive product innovation and meet rapidly growing customer demand in the category.

The new partnership will provide Majestic customers with an exceptional new range of premium low and no-alcohol beverages just in time for those going dry over Christmas or in January. Majestic will stock a curated selection of nine Club Soda products, including some of the highest quality low and no-alcohol drinks from around the world, in all of its 212 stores across England, Scotland, Wales and Jersey, and online. The range hitting Majestic shelves this week includes Eisberg 0% wines, Moderato 0% wines, Three Spirits Nightcap, Everleaf Mountain, Botivo, and Real Drinks Dry Dragon Sparkling Tea.

The tie-up with Club Soda comes as Majestic responds to feedback from its customers and seeks to meet fast-growing demand for mindful consumption options – sales of low and no-alcohol drinks at Majestic have rocketed by more than 600% since March 2022. The addition of the nine Club Soda products next month will mean the range of low and no alcohol products stocked on Majestic shelves will have doubled during the same period.

Earlier this year, market intelligence agency Mintel estimated that the UK’s low and no-alcohol drinks market would be worth £380 million by the end of 2024, doubling in size in the space of just five years. Projections from global drinks data and insight provider the IWSR suggest that the UK’s low and no market could be worth £800 million by 2028, driven by changes to alcohol excise duty announced at the Autumn Budget and a growing trend towards conscious consumption among younger consumers.

By partnering with Club Soda, Majestic will ensure that its customers have access to some of the best low and no-alcohol products currently sold anywhere in the world. Club Soda’s mission is to ensure that wherever alcohol is sold, there is an equally exceptional and diverse range of low and alcohol-free options available. It is dedicated to providing quality, choice, and inclusivity for all consumers, supporting a culture of enjoyment without compromise. Club Soda currently only sells products via its website and its Tasting Room and Shop in London’s Covent Garden. The Majestic partnership marks its first-ever tie-up with a national bricks-and-mortar retailer.

Zara Cassidy, Majestic Buyer for Low and No, said: “We are thrilled to be partnering with Club Soda, the global leaders in the low and no-alcohol drinks space. Their commitment to quality, choice, and inclusivity aligns perfectly with our own values at Majestic. We know that a growing number of our customers are thinking about more conscious alcohol consumption, and together with Club Soda, we can expand the quality and choice of options available to our customers across the country.”

Club Soda co-founder Laura Willoughby MBE said: “We’re on a mission to make alcohol-free options as accessible as alcohol — and Majestic’s nationwide network makes that happen. With their focus on quality and knowledgeable sales teams, finding the perfect drink has never been easier. Our launch collection brings top-sellers from our Covent Garden Tasting Room – Majestic customers are going to love them.”

The low and no-alcohol Club Soda products launching at Majestic:

  • Eisberg Selection Pinot Grigio – £9.99 Single bottle price / £6.99 Mix Any Six

  • Eisberg Selection Pinot Noir – £9.99 Single bottle price / £6.99 Mix Any Six

  • Moderato Cuvee Revolutionaire Colombard – £13.99 Single bottle price / £11.99 Mix Any Six

  • Moderato Cuvee Revolutionaire Merlot Tannat – £13.99 Single bottle price / £11.99 Mix Any Six

  • Real Dry Dragon Sparkling Tea – £13.00 Single bottle price / £9.50 Mix Any Six

  • Everleaf Mountain – £22.00

  • Three Spirit Livener – £26.00

  • Three Spirit Nightcap – £26.00

  • Botivo – £28.00
